Speaking Assessment Prompts: Teacher’s Notes
LEVEL 2 | UNIT 4

Individual: Ask the student to look at the pictures. Point to pictures randomly
for the pupil to identify the correct descriptive word. Then ask questions about
the student’s personality, e.g., Are you always happy?, Are you sometimes
angry?, etc. Then ask the student to describe their best friend and one relative.

Class: Divide the class into pairs and allow them some time to identify each
descriptive word. Then ask them to say a sentence, e.g., You’re funny, for their
partner to mime.

Challenge: Invite a strong student or a group of strong students to talk about


how often they feel like one of the descriptive words in the pictures. Invite the
student or group of students to give as much detail as possible.

Speaking Assessment Prompts: Teacher’s Notes
LEVEL 2 | UNITS 3–4

Individual: Ask the student to look at the first two illustrations. Ask questions
to identify who the objects belong to and what their quality is, e.g., Whose
is the toy car? (It’s his.), Is it old? (No, it isn’t, it’s new.) Continue until all the
objects have been identified. Ask the student to talk about their favourite
possessions and ask follow-up questions, e.g., Is it square/soft/light/new, etc.
Draw the student’s attention to the second group of pictures and ask questions
to identify the correct describing word, e.g., point to the first picture and ask Are
they shy? (No, they aren’t. They’re friendly.) Then invite the student to describe
themselves and other people they are close to.

Class: Divide the students into pairs and have them point to objects in the
illustrations. Have them ask and answer the question Whose is it? and identify
who the objects belong to. Then ask each partner to describe an object for
their partner to guess. Then ask them to describe people in the second group
of pictures for their partner to point to and then describe their best friend to
each other.

Challenge: Invite a strong student to talk about their own possessions, as


well as favourite objects that belong to people in their family. Then provide
them with imaginary situations, e.g., You get a present from your aunt, for the
student to say how they feel (I am happy!).
